ASSEMBLY AND OPERATING INSTRUCTIONS
Read these instructions thoroughly
CAUTION
• For additional protection, the installation of a residual
current device (RCD) having a rated residual
operating current not exceeding 30mA is advisable
in the electrical circuit supplying the bathroom. Ask
your installer for advice.
• Make sure the unit is perfectly dry before using it.
• WARNING: Do not use this appliance near
bathtubs, showers, basins or other vessels
containing water.
• This appliance can be used by children from 8 years
of age and over, and by persons with limited
physical, sensory or mental abilities or who lack the
relevant experience and knowledge, if they are
suitably supervised or have been educated to use
the appliance safely and made aware of the
associated risks.
• Do not allow children to play with the appliance.
• Children must not perform cleaning and
maintenance procedures unless supervised.
• Plug the hairdryer into an alternating current outlet only, and make sure that the voltage of your electricity supply is the same
as that indicated on the rating plate of the appliance.
• Do not immerse in water or other liquids.
• Never put the appliance in a place where it could fall into water or in other liquids.
• Do not try to recover an electric appliance fallen into water, but unplug it immediately from the mains supply.
• Turn the unit off when you put it down.
• Unplug the appliance when not in use, but never do it by pulling the cord.
• Remember to check regularly that the air inlet and outlet grills are clean.
• Allow your appliance to cool before storing away and do not wrap the supply cord around the hairdryer in storage.
• Do not use the dryer if it does not work properly, if it dropped or if the supply cord is damaged. And do not try to repair an
electric appliance by yourself, but apply to an authorized Service Centre.
• If the hair dryer is going to be used in a bathroom, disconnect it from the mains power supply after use, since vicinity to
water may represent a hazard even if the appliance is switched off.
